Emanuele Pablo Martin ha scritto: > That seems to come from out of date swigpyruntime.h, which is a file > generated by swig. Make sure it is generated, and the correct one is > used (maybe by overwriting the frozen one). There's been some issue with > the build system using the wrong one, so it can be that, otherwise, not > sure.
